About this app

BLE Hero for Android is your all-in-one Bluetooth LE development companion.

🤔 Whether you’re a professional engineer, firmware developer, or IoT hobbyist, BLE Hero puts powerful scanning, Firmware Upgrade, GATT exploration, and logging tools right in your pocket.

🎥 Built-In Tutorials
• Step-by-step video guides under the Help section

🌗 Light & Dark Themes with Extra Personality
• Automatically matches your system theme or choose manually

🔄 DFU (Device Firmware Update) Support
• MCUBoot
• Legacy Nordic DFU
• Send us a request for any other platforms you would like support for

🔍 BLE Scanning & Discovery
• Regularly updated list of Bluetooth SIG Company IDs
• Powerful search—filter by any field in the advertisement packet
• Real-time RSSI
• Real-time advertisment interval estimation
• Detailed raw advertisement data view
• “Favorite” devices & permanent ignore list
• Locator mode to help locate devices

🔗 Connection Management
• Maintain simultaneous connections to dozens of devices
• Automatic reconnect from any screen—no need to restart your scan

🧩 GATT Explorer
• Browse services, characteristics & descriptors
• Read value formats: HEX | ASCII | UInt8 arrays
• Notifications & indication handling
• Detailed read/write history with timestamps
• Custom keyboards for writing: HEX, ASCII & Decimal

📜 Advanced Logging & Diagnostics
• Industry-leading, low-level BLE event logging
• Searchable log viewer (advertisements, connections, GATT events, system status)
• Error descriptions on disconnects, failed operations & more
• Enable/disable individual log categories on the fly
• Export logs as text (email, cloud storage, file system)
• JSON, CSV, and TXT log export formats
